A Grid Current Single-loop Control Strategy of PV Inverter With LCL Filter

LCL filter for smoothing grid current of photovoltaic(PV) grid-connected inverter is better than simple L filter. However,there is possible instability of the LCL filter system caused by the zero impedance at the resonance frequency. A grid current single-loop control strategy without extra sensors and passive damping elements is proposed to realize the stable control of system by utilizing delay in digital control process.The design method of delay is suggested to achieve good performance of grid current harmonics and dynamic response.The effectiveness of the control strategy is verified by experimental results.
